China Stamps 1878 Large Dragon 1980 Shanghai staff Philatelic Association copied Stamp

China Stamps 1878 Large Dragon 1980 Shanghai Staff Philatelic Association Copied Stamp - Errors, Freaks & Oddities (EFO)
China Stamps 1878 Large Dragon 1980 Shanghai Staff Philatelic Association Copied Stamp - Errors, Freaks & Oddities (EFO)
Place your mouse over the image to zoom Click to zoom Click to start the video

Join the collectors community

Register Login